Sunday - 10 February 1946
Page 8 - Column 6
Mrs. Nettie Gadd, 47, formerly of Elwood, whose home until recently was Zanesville, O., died at the home of her sister, Mrs. John Chapman, in West Elwood, at 3:30 o'clock this morning.
Rites will be conducted at the Robert Jackley funeral home at 2 o'clock Monday afternoon by the Rev. G. H. Volkmar, of St. John's Lutheran Church. Burial will be in Elwood Cemetery.
Surviving are her mother, Mrs, Ella Lee, Elwood; four sisters; Mrs. Lula Perrigo, Fall Bush, Cal.; Mrs. Ida Zell, Mrs. Chapman and Mrs. Maude Hutcheson, all of Elwood; two brothers, John and Wayne Everling, of Elwood. She was born in Elwood, January 22,199, the daughter of Frank and Ella Everling, and married Alfred Gadd, who died in 1941.
